Prop fabrication refers to the process of designing, creating, and assembling props used in theatrical productions to enhance storytelling and create immersive environments. This involves a mix of artistic skills and technical know-how, ensuring that props not only look good but are also functional and safe for use on stage. The significance of prop fabrication lies in its ability to transform an actor's performance through the tangible elements they interact with, contributing to the overall visual and emotional impact of a production.
